Job description
HSBC Innovation Banking provides debt and banking solutions to early stage, high growth, and public companies in the Innovation sector. Our differentiator is a global footprint as well as a well-rounded banking platform, including investment and corporate banking solutions. We are looking for someone who is passionate and have a keen curiosity about the tech sector and innovation ecosystem. You will be a critical member of a lean team and primarily focus on due diligence, deal structuring, and portfolio management as well as working with internal partners regarding the Innovation Banking division’s debt portfolio.

In this role you will:
• Help structure venture debt facilities and credit lines that encourage balanced growth and protect against downside risk
• Perform key underwriting functions including KPI analysis, driven/market analysis, and financial modeling including forecasting and scenario analyses
• Ensure accurate internal documentation of debt facilities, financial reporting and internal risk ratings
• Build and maintain a portfolio management framework that ensures timely and concise reviews of financial performance to senior credit approvers
• Review information and communicate on clients' performance internally
• Support the end-to-end operational delivery of the credit process, including systems, workflows, controls, and continuous process improvement to ensure efficient, compliant execution.
• Develop a firm understanding of HSBC’s banking products and markets
